Intense Anxieties
Strong feelings of fear or dread about potential future events or outcomes, often disproportionate to the actual threat.
ADHD
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der, a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ity.
Low Blood Sugar
A condition, also known as hypoglycemia, where the glucose level in the blood drops below normal, affecting bodily function.
Depression
A psychiatric disorder manifesting in persistent feelings of sadness, hopelessness, and lack of interest or pleasure in nearly all activities.
